Welcome to a new month and a new challenge with Scrap It Girl … Stencils and Masks. I love stencils and I wanted to try them with a variety of mediums, including paint, paste and ink.
I started by coloring a piece of white cardstock in a variety of Distress Ink colors.
Then I used a stencil from The Crafter’s Workshop and Distress Paint to add a bit of chicken wire.
(the blue came off of the stencil. I thought it was just stained, but it came off. I left it there as a little character.)
Next, I used another Crafter’s Workshop Stencil, along with Dreamweaver’s Glossy Black Embossing Paste to add a few weeds.
Then, I punched out a circle and used Distress Ink and a Wendy Vecchi stencil to add the word “Happy”.
I covered chipboard letters with Distress Paint. I used Removable Glue Dots to keep the letters in place while I painted.
Then I adhered the front to a card base, put on the letters and added a few bees from Little B.
It’s bold and it is very different from my usual creations. I am still not sure if I like it or not … what do you think?
